Virtual Private Servers (VPS) are like personalized spaces on the internet where websites are hosted. Think of it as having your own room in a big shared house – you have your privacy, but you still share the same building with others.
Web hosting has changed over time. It started with simple setups, like sharing a single computer for multiple websites. Then came dedicated hosting, like having your own computer for your website. Now, we have VPS, a middle ground between sharing and dedicating, offering more flexibility and control.

Advantages of Virtual Private Servers

  1. Resource Allocation: They offer the ability to allocate resources based on specific needs. Users can easily adjust the amount of CPU, RAM, and storage allocated to their server, ensuring optimal performance without unnecessary excess.
  2. Ease of Upgrading: It allows for seamless upgrades. As a website or application grows, users can effortlessly enhance their server capabilities without experiencing downtime. This scalability feature ensures that the hosting environment grows in tandem with the needs of the website or business.
  3. Comparisons with Shared and Dedicated Hosting: Compared to shared hosting, where resources are shared among multiple users, and dedicated hosting, which involves the cost of an entire server, VPS strikes a balance. It provides dedicated resources without the high costs associated with a dedicated server, making it a cost-effective solution.
  4. Economic Benefits for Businesses: Virtual private servers are particularly beneficial for businesses. It allows them to enjoy the advantages of a dedicated server without the hefty price tag. The ability to scale resources as needed also ensures that businesses only pay for what they use, contributing to overall cost efficiency. This cost-effectiveness makes it a practical choice for businesses of varying sizes.

Performance and Speed

A. Enhanced Website Performance

  • Dedicated Resources: It offers dedicated chunks of resources like CPU and RAM to each website, ensuring that your site has its own space to operate smoothly. This means even during peak times, your website won't slow down due to resource-sharing issues.
  • Reduced Server Load: It reduces the overall load on the server by distributing resources efficiently. With fewer websites sharing the same server, there's less competition for resources. This results in a more stable and responsive website.

B. Impact on Website Loading Times

  • User Experience Considerations: Faster loading times contribute to a better user experience. Visitors are more likely to stay on a website that loads quickly, leading to increased engagement and satisfaction.
  • Improving How Search Engines Find You: Google and other search engines look at how fast a website loads when deciding how to rank it in search results. A faster website is more likely to rank higher in search results, improving visibility and attracting more organic traffic. This not only benefits your users but also positively impacts your site's search engine optimization.

In essence, VPS hosting enhances website performance by providing dedicated resources and reducing server load, leading to improved loading times. This not only ensures a better experience for your visitors but also contributes to the overall success of your website in terms of search engine rankings.

Challenges and Considerations

  1. Common Misconceptions: Sometimes, people think hosting can do it all without any issues. But it's important to clear up common misconceptions. For instance, some believe it is the same as having a dedicated server, leading to unrealistic expectations. Others might think it automatically solves all performance problems, which isn't always the case. Setting realistic expectations helps users make better decisions when choosing hosting.
  2. Potential Drawbacks and Limitations: Like anything, it has its drawbacks. One drawback is that it can be a bit more expensive than shared hosting. Also, since resources are shared to some extent, there could be occasional performance variations. Additionally, not everyone finds managing a VPS easy, especially if they're new to hosting. Being aware of these limitations helps users make informed choices based on their needs and budget.
  3. Mitigation Strategies for Challenges: To address these challenges, users can take some steps. For cost concerns, exploring different hosting plans and providers may offer more budget-friendly options. To manage performance variations, monitoring and optimizing resource usage can help. For those finding its management tricky, opting for managed services or seeking support from virtual private server providers can make things smoother. Knowing these strategies can make this experience more positive and effective.
